City Askaris To Arrest Nairobians Who Buy From Hawkers in Undesignated Areas, Mosiria Warns

Nairobi residents risk arrest if caught purchasing goods from street hawkers operating outside designated areas, the county government has warned in a major enforcement shift that now targets buyers alongside sellers. Geoffrey Mosiria, Nairobi’s Chief Officer for Environment, announced the new crackdown on Friday, stating that customers will be treated as accomplices in illegal hawking […]

Medical Research: Nairobi Has Dirty And Germs Filled Money

Scientists have tested money and phones from 395 food handlers in 15 different types of outlets in Nairobi County and confirmed the two items to be highly-tainted with disease-causing germs. The researchers collected money from the food handlers in every denomination of the Kenya’s currency. The money underwent through a thorough test for eight types […]
